Problem

Current treatments for BRAF-mediated cancers, particularly those with mutant BRAF, face challenges due to drug resistance and the inability to effectively target non-V600 BRAF mutants that promote dimerization.

Innovation Solution

The development of stable and crystalline morphic forms of Compound 1, such as Form B and sodium salt Form F, which exhibit high stability, scalability, and reproducibility, and act as potent mutant BRAF degraders via the ubiquitin proteasome pathway.

PatentUS20250289827A1Morphic forms of a mutant BRAF degrader and methods of manufacture thereof
Publication Date: 2025.09.18 C4 THERAPEUTICS INC

Advantageous isolated morphic forms of (3R)-3-[6-[2-cyano-3-[[ethyl(methyl)sulfamoyl]amino]-6-fluorophenoxy]-4-oxoquinazolin-3-yl]-8-[2-[1-[3-(2,4-dioxo-1,3-diazinan-1-yl)-5-fluoro-1-methylindazol-6-yl]-4-hydroxypiperidin-4-yl]acetyl]-1-oxa-8-azaspiro[4.5]decane (Compound 1), which is a mutant BRAF degrader, and methods to prepare Compound 1 morphic forms for therapeutic applications are provided in the invention. The invention also provides improved methods for the synthesis of Compound 1, new pharmaceutical compositions comprising Compound 1, and new uses of Compound 1.
